In 1849, Martha Jane / entered the world in Bath Co, Kentucky, USA, born to Andrew B Riddle And Mary June Grimsley. In 1880, Martha Jane resided in Greenview, Menard, Illinois, USA. In 1900, Martha Jane resided in Tuscola, Douglas, Illinois, USA. Martha Jane married Lewis M Riddle, and had children including Andrew B Riddle, Hugh M Riddle, Lilly J Riddle, Mary A Riddle, Rozella Riddle, Steven Riddle, William Harvey Riddle. Martha Jane / passed away in 1934 in Lebanon, Boone, Indiana, USA.
